About. One of Montréal’s iconic architectural landmarks since Expo 67, the Biosphère’s geodesic dome is the most widely recognized architectural work by the famous Richard Buckminster Fuller. Erected in the heart of Jean-Drapeau Park, a true natural oasis, it offers breathtaking views of downtown Montréal and the St. Lawrence River. Dec 29, 2021 · The Montreal Biosphere is a museum dedicated to the environment operated by the City of Montreal. Located in Parc Jean-Drapeau on Saint Helen’s Island, the Biosphere is one of five museums in the city that focus on the natural world. The museum is housed inside a geodesic dome designed by the famed American architect Buckminster Fuller.

In 1990 Environment Canada bought the site to turn it into an interactive museum showcasing and exploring the water ecosystems of the Great Lakes-Saint Lawrence River regions. The new museum was designed by Eric Gauthier inside the remained steel dome. After completion in 1995 it was inaugurated as a Water Museum. 2024-03-23. Biosphere originally built as the United States' pavilion for the 1967 World Fair Expo in Montreal and was considered as a symbol of the Expo. The most attractive part of the US pavilion was its transparent steel+acrylic dome. The "Geodesic dome" was the creation of architect Richard …, Mar 23, 2022 ... Only the original solid steel structure remains, so the future of the premises is uncertain. Environment Canada acquired the site and a museum ..., The Montreal Biosphere Environment Museum is located inside a geodesic dome that was built for the 1967 International and Universal Exposition (Expo 67) on Saint Helen’s Island in Montreal.
